The cause of death for Lucy-Bleu Knight, the stepdaughter of guitarist Slash, has been confirmed.
According to a press release from the Los Angeles Medical Examiner’s Office, Knight, who was 25 years old, died from “hydrogen sulfide toxicity,” and her death has been ruled a suicide.
Slash, 59, announced Knight’s death on Instagram on July 21, and stated that she died “peacefully” in Los Angeles on July 19. He did not reveal the cause of death at the time.
He described her as “an incredibly talented artist, a passionate dreamer, and a charming, lovable, sweet soul,” and requested privacy for the family as they grieved and urged that speculation on social media be minimized.
Born on December 6, 1998, Knight was identified in the post as the “beloved daughter of Meegan Hodges and Mark Knight, stepdaughter of Samantha Somers Knight and Slash, and sister of Scarlet Knight, as well as stepsister to London and Cash Hudson.”
On July 28, Slash shared another emotional tribute to his late stepdaughter, expressing his profound sorrow. “My heart is permanently fractured,” he wrote alongside a photo of Knight. “I will never ever stop missing you & remembering what a beacon of happiness, laughter, creativity & beauty you have always been—and still are.”
Two days after Knight’s death, a scheduled post appeared on her Instagram account, that featured a selfie and a reflection on her relationships with those she cherished.
Slash concluded with a heartfelt message: “You were the brightest light in the lives of so many who loved you dearly. I find solace in the hope that you are at peace now. I will love you eternally.”
Hydrogen sulfide is a highly toxic, colorless gas. The Centers for Disease Control and Prevention (CDC) states that exposure to high concentrations can lead to “rapid unconsciousness and death.”
